Is 700 GMAT Enough for USC Marshall School of Business MBA?
Verdict: On Target
A 700 GMAT is 7 points below USC Marshall's median of 707. Your score is within the competitive range — focus on strengthening other parts of your application.
Score Position
Your score: 700 | School median: 707 | Typical range: 667–747
Class Profile — USC Marshall
- GMAT Median: 707
- Acceptance Rate: 29%
- Class Size: 260
- US News 2026 Rank: #18
